剝光豬
  mok1 gwong1 zyu1   jyutping
[1] to strip naked, undressed
[2] a Chinese chess term


Level: 3
This term is used in Cantonese, not Mandarin/Standard written Chinese.

Characters in this word:

 mok1  -  peel; shell; skin; strip
 gwong1  -  light; shine
 zyu1  -  pig
